Locus Founder stands out as an ambitious AI-driven platform that aims to automate the entire process of building and running a business. Unlike many AI tools that focus solely on content creation or landing pages, Locus Founder takes a comprehensive approach by interviewing the user, designing branding, developing a full-stack application, and handling critical business operations like setting up payments and sourcing products. Its seamless, no-code interface allows entrepreneurs to launch their business quickly without technical expertise, while the background automation ensures continuous management and decision-making support. Backed by YCombinator, this tool is designed for aspiring entrepreneurs, startups, and small business owners seeking an all-in-one solution that reduces the typical complexity and time associated with launching a new venture.

OpenClaw is an innovative AI-powered personal agent that transforms your computer into a 24/7 automation hub, accessible from popular chat platforms like WhatsApp and Telegram. Building on its predecessors Moltbot and Clawbot, OpenClaw offers extensive control over your system, enabling users to execute shell commands, manage files, control browsers, and automate workflows seamlessly. Its persistent memory and full system access make it a powerful tool for developers, tech enthusiasts, and productivity-focused individuals seeking a highly customizable automation experience. What sets OpenClaw apart is its open-source foundation, over 50 integrations, and emphasis on privacy by operating locally on your machine, ensuring sensitive data remains secure. Its versatility and ease of access make it an attractive solution for those looking to enhance productivity, streamline repetitive tasks, or build complex automation pipelines using familiar chat interfaces.
